Lisinopril 5mg Clinical Uses: Hypertension, Heart Failure, and Beyond
Lisinopril 5mg for Hypertension Management
Lisinopril 5mg is commonly used to treat high blood pressure (hypertension), including in elderly patients. Studies show that a 5mg dose can steadily reduce blood pressure without causing significant side effects or reducing cerebral blood flow, making it a safe and effective option for long-term management of hypertension in older adults . Lisinopril’s antihypertensive effect is smooth and gradual, with reductions in both systolic and diastolic blood pressure, and it does not cause common side effects like hypokalemia or hyperglycemia .
Lisinopril 5mg in Congestive Heart Failure
Lisinopril 5mg is also used in the treatment of congestive heart failure. Clinical trials have demonstrated that patients with heart failure who received lisinopril 5mg daily, often in combination with other medications like digoxin and diuretics, experienced significant improvements in heart function, exercise duration, and symptoms compared to those on placebo . Lisinopril increases cardiac output and decreases pulmonary capillary wedge pressure and mean arterial pressure, providing benefits for patients with heart failure who do not respond well to conventional treatments . Interestingly, some research suggests that lower doses, such as 5mg, may even provide better improvements in aerobic exercise capacity compared to higher doses, highlighting the importance of individualized dosing .
Lisinopril 5mg for Migraine Prophylaxis
Emerging evidence suggests that lisinopril 5mg may be effective in preventing migraines. In a study of migraine sufferers, a daily dose of 5mg significantly reduced the frequency of migraine attacks and the need for acute migraine medications. However, some patients experienced side effects like cough, which may limit its use in certain individuals .
Lisinopril 5mg in Managing Calcium Channel Blocker-Induced Edema
Lisinopril 5mg can also be used to manage peripheral edema caused by calcium channel blockers, a common complication in hypertension treatment. Adding lisinopril to therapy significantly reduced the incidence and severity of edema, suggesting that ACE inhibitors like lisinopril are beneficial in minimizing this side effect .
Lisinopril 5mg and Male Infertility
There is preliminary evidence that low-dose lisinopril (2.5–5mg) may improve sperm count, motility, and morphology in men with idiopathic oligospermia, potentially enhancing fertility. In a controlled study, about half of the men treated with low-dose lisinopril saw improvements in seminal parameters and pregnancy rates, with no serious adverse events reported .
Conclusion
Lisinopril 5mg is a versatile medication with established uses in treating hypertension and heart failure, and emerging roles in migraine prevention, management of drug-induced edema, and even male infertility.
